Crumbed Chuck Steak Recipe
Summary
Ingredients
1 bone-in chuck steak
2/3 cup wine vinegar
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 small onion, chopped
2 tablespoons prepared mustard
1/2 teaspoon cracked or coarse grind pepper
2 cups soft white bread crumbs
2 tablespoons melted butter or margarine
Directions
1. Trim any excess fat from steak and score remaining fat edge every inch. (Reserve a few pieces of fat.) Place steak in a shallow dish.
2. Mix vinegar, oil, onion, mustard and pepper in a bowl; pour over steak. Marinate in refrigerator, turning once, at least 2 hours.
3. Remove steak from marinade and pat dry with paper toweling.
4. Rub broiler rack with a few fat trimmings to prevent sticking. Broil steak 4 inches from heat, 5 minutes; turn steak; broil 5 minutes longer, or until it is as done as you like it.
5. While steak broils, toss bread crumbs with melted butter or margarine in a small bowl.
6. Remove broiler pan from heat; top steak evenly with prepared crumbs. Return steak to broiler and broil 2 minutes longer, or until crumbs are golden. Remove to serving platter; slice and serve.
